public class FilterableComboBoxModel
extends javax.swing.AbstractListModel
implements javax.swing.MutableComboBoxModel
| 构造器和说明 |
|---|
FilterableComboBoxModel(java.util.List items) |
| 限定符和类型 | 方法和说明 |
|---|---|
void |
addElement(java.lang.Object obj) |
java.lang.Object |
getElementAt(int index) |
java.lang.Object |
getSelectedItem() |
int |
getSize() |
void |
insertElementAt(java.lang.Object obj,
int index) |
void |
removeElement(java.lang.Object obj) |
void |
removeElementAt(int index) |
void |
setItemList(java.util.List itemList) |
void |
setPrefix(java.lang.String prefix) |
void |
setSelectedItem(java.lang.Object val) |
protected void |
updateFilteredItems() |
addListDataListener, fireContentsChanged, fireIntervalAdded, fireIntervalRemoved, getListDataListeners, getListeners, removeListDataListenerpublic void addElement(java.lang.Object obj)
addElement 在接口中 javax.swing.MutableComboBoxModelpublic void removeElement(java.lang.Object obj)
removeElement 在接口中 javax.swing.MutableComboBoxModelpublic void removeElementAt(int index)
removeElementAt 在接口中 javax.swing.MutableComboBoxModelpublic void setItemList(java.util.List itemList)
public void insertElementAt(java.lang.Object obj,
int index)
insertElementAt 在接口中 javax.swing.MutableComboBoxModelpublic void setPrefix(java.lang.String prefix)
protected void updateFilteredItems()
public int getSize()
getSize 在接口中 javax.swing.ListModelpublic java.lang.Object getElementAt(int index)
getElementAt 在接口中 javax.swing.ListModelpublic java.lang.Object getSelectedItem()
getSelectedItem 在接口中 javax.swing.ComboBoxModelpublic void setSelectedItem(java.lang.Object val)
setSelectedItem 在接口中 javax.swing.ComboBoxModel